uh... as i recall, dinli bought the rights to the cannondale designs (though htey havent used them yet). it was reported that HONDA wanted cannondale b/c they liked the frame - its a masterpeice. ATK bought the leftover parts from cannondale and have been selling quads assembled from them and improved the engine to a 450 and fixed something else with it (its on their website), and Bombardier/BRP has changed its name to what it use to use in the 70's=== CAN-AM for its rec/atv lineup.

cannondale makes cannondale they had a few models such as the blaze,glamis,cannibal and moto they were a bicycle company from america who used their engineering and design to build a pretty sick quad. But after getting too over their heads and selling 10k quads they went bankrupt and atk and dinli got shares to the company and now atk pretty much perfected the original cannondale.
